## Step 4: Flush the stale cache layer

Quick reminder for reviewers: this step exists because of the Larkspan incident, where Quillbase served week-old profile data after a failover. The fix pins cache TTLs explicitly instead of inheriting defaults from the edge tier. Double-check that the invalidation hook fires on every write path, not just the API ones. The new settings for the Quillbase cache tier are as follows.

deployment values, yageg-hahig:
WENAEL_HOST=wenael.tolvaqlabs.internal
WENAEL_PORT=4000

## Approvals — Depviz Contributions

Welcome. All changes to Depviz, our dependency graph visualizer, require review before merge. Please open a draft pull request early, tag it with the affected module, and ensure rendering snapshots pass. Changes to graph-layout algorithms or export formats additionally need explicit sign-off. That sign-off cannot be delegated and must come from the approver named directly below.

account owner for hahig-fahag: Pelael Istax Novys

## Runbook: Wiki role-based access

New team members are granted the reader role in Notewell by default; editor and admin roles require approval from a space owner. Never grant admin directly — use the request workflow so changes are audited. Before modifying any role mappings, confirm the service is running with the expected access configuration, shown below.

service settings:
ralael:
  pin: 7453
  tenant: zorath
  seal: seal_087806e4
  metrics_host: metrics.ralael.paliqworks.example
  standby_team: fraath
  escalation: praok-istiel
  nonce: 10e083

## Building Access — Spares Room (Hullbrook Annex)

Contractors: the spare hardware room is down the east corridor on the ground floor, third door on the left. Sign in at the front desk first and grab a visitor lanyard. Anything you take out, jot it in the blue logbook — yes, even the little stuff. The door self-locks, so don't wedge it. To get in, punch in the code below.

staff pass of hagug-taguf = bdg-HJ-9